US ZIP Code 77075 Population by Race & Ethnicity

Race / EthnicityPopulationPercentage
Hispanic or Latino28,54270.3%
Black / African American6,37515.7%
Asian2,8607.0%
White (Non-Hispanic)2,4396.0%
Two or More Races3400.8%
Native American690.2%
Other Race10.0%
Pacific Islander00.0%


Diversity & Demographics FAQs for US ZIP Code 77075

The largest racial or ethnic group in US ZIP Code 77075 is Hispanic or Latino, which makes up 70.3% of the total population.

Since 2021, the diversity index for US ZIP Code 77075 has increased slightly. The area currently has a diversity score of 47.3/100, which is considered a Moderate level of diversity.
